Output 6cfd6810f8d5a6ca951bec13ca41786a5cccee5b08bc67cd8a09bc8f2a6b31ff:0

value
21058141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14106c7b01ca34bfa3d006e352f093b744f1609c OP_EQUAL
address
33X77XGTQwM9JKCDkbAKc14cFEuzSVhf4B
transaction
6cfd6810f8d5a6ca951bec13ca41786a5cccee5b08bc67cd8a09bc8f2a6b31ff
confirmations
272073
spent
true